Additional Information

Identify, update and maintain property record cards and assessments for all taxable and nontaxable parcels of real estate in the county Update and maintain information on mobile homes which are taxed under the Mobile Home Local Services Act (Privilege Tax) Maintains County tax maps Maintain property ownership and address changes Complete all PTAX-203 forms recorded with deeds and forward to the Department of Revenue Maintain all homestead and non-homestead exemptions Manages the notification of assessment changes to taxpayers and publishes assessments in newspapers Works under the directives of the Department of Revenue and provides them with information Serves as the Clerk of the County Board of Review to ensure Board of Review actions, decision, notices, publications and complaints are processed in a timely manner and have met the statutory requirements Must possess one of the following qualifications as certified by the Department of Revenue: An active Certified Illinois Assessing Officer designation from the Illinois Property Assessment Institute An active AAS, CAE or MAS designation An active MAI, SREA, SRPA, SRA or RM designation from the Appraisal Institute Must have had at least 2 years' experience in the field of property sales, assessments, finance or appraisals and must have passed an examination conducted by the Department of Revenue to determine his/her competence to hold the office.
